Gulbis stuns Del Potro

Mad Max Gulbis is back!

The “crazy” and entertaining Latvian has been sidelined by injuries for long, and it seemed as he was lost forever. Just out of the blue, Ernests wins the first two matches of Wimbledon in styles without dropping a single set and beating Juan Martin Del Potro in the second round.

Gulbis was uncharacteristically focussed against the Argentine to drop only 11 points on his serve after he fired 25 aces (44 winners).  The final score was 7-6 (1) 6-4 6-4.

       

 

I feel comfortable on both sides. GULBIS

Soon after the match, Ernests explains why he feels fine

“I was very relaxed. The win didn’t really surprise me because I’m just in a relaxed state of mind right now.

I’ve been hitting the ball well already for more than a month. I was hitting the ball well in Paris, but it was a tough first round. My shots are really clean right now. I feel very confident on both sides. As soon as I’m relaxed, I can produce this kind of tennis.” 

Next vs. Djokovic

Gulbis will now face Novak Djokovic in the third round. The head to head is 6-1 for the Serbian, but Ernests can definitely produce another sensational upset.
